Attack On Peter Obi In Katsina, LP Campaign Council Condemns

The Obi/Datti Presidential Campaign Council has condemned the assault at the Labour Party (LP) presidential candidate, Peter Obi, in Katsina Stats after Tuesday`s marketing campaign rally.

A assertion issued with the aid of using the pinnacle of media, Obi-Datti Campaign Council, Diran Onifade, on Wednesday, stated the LP candidate had met with girls in a townhall after which held a extremely a hit rally on the Muhammadu Dikko Stadium, and become on his manner to the airport while hoodlums attacked the auto conveying him.

The marketing campaign council stated the car become ridden with heavy stones from his driver`s aspect inflicting tremendous damage.

“To the honour of God, Mr Obi and different occupants of the auto had been unhurt. Subsequently some other set of thugs additionally threw stones outdoor the stadium which broken numerous motors consisting of that of our authentic level crew.

“The incidents taken collectively make us suspect that the assaults might also additionally had been premeditated on the behest of determined politicians who have been deluding themselves with the fake declare that that they’d the North-West locked up however at the moment are stunned with the aid of using the display of pressure of the Obidient Movement withinside the region.

“While thanking the best humans of Katsina who got here out enmasse to assist our marketing campaign yesterday (Tuesday), we name on protection corporations to analyze this remember to prevent destiny occurrences,” he stated.
